insulator

IPA: /ˈɪn.sə.leɪ.tər/

KK: /ˈɪnsəˌleɪtər/

noun

Definition: A material or device that prevents the transfer of heat, electricity, or sound.

Example: The electrician used an insulator to keep the wires safe from heat.

insulin

IPA: /ˈɪn.sʊ.lɪn/

KK: /ˈɪn.sə.lɪn/

noun

Definition: A hormone made by the pancreas that helps control blood sugar levels by allowing cells to use glucose for energy.

Example: People with diabetes often need to take insulin to manage their blood sugar levels.

insult

IPA: /ɪnˈsʌlt/

KK: /ɪnˈsʌlt/

intransitive verb

Definition: To speak or act in a way that is disrespectful or offensive to someone.

Example: He didn't mean to insult her with his comment.

noun

Definition: A disrespectful or offensive remark or action that hurts someone's feelings or dignity.

Example: He took her comments as an insult and felt very hurt.

transitive verb

Definition: To speak to or treat someone in a way that is rude or disrespectful, often causing them to feel hurt or offended.

Example: He didn't mean to insult her with his comment about her dress.

insulting

IPA: /ɪnˈsʌltɪŋ/

KK: /ɪnˈsʌltɪŋ/

adjective

Definition: Describing something that is rude or offensive and meant to hurt someone's feelings.

Example: His insulting remarks made her feel very upset.

verb

Definition: To speak to someone in a way that is rude or disrespectful, often causing them to feel hurt or offended.

Example: He was insulting her intelligence with his comments.

insultingly

IPA: /ɪnˈsʌltɪŋli/

KK: /ɪnˈsʌltɪŋli/

adverb

Definition: In a way that shows a lack of respect or is rude to someone.

Example: He spoke to her insultingly, making her feel belittled.

insuperable

IPA: /ɪnˈsuːpərəbəl/

KK: /ɪnˈsuːpərəbəl/

adjective

Definition: Something that cannot be overcome or dealt with successfully.

Example: The team faced insuperable challenges during the project.

insuperably

IPA: /ɪnˈsuːpərəbli/

KK: /ɪnˈsuːpərəbli/

adverb

Definition: In a way that cannot be overcome or surpassed.

Example: The challenges seemed insuperably difficult, but we persevered.

insupportable

IPA: /ɪnˈsʌpə(r)təbl/

KK: /ɪnˈsʌpərtəbl/

adjective

Definition: Something that cannot be justified or tolerated; it is too difficult or painful to bear.

Example: The insupportable heat made it impossible to work outside.

insupportably

IPA: /ɪnˈsʌpərtəbli/

KK: /ɪnˈsʌpərtəbli/

adverb

Definition: In a way that cannot be supported or tolerated; excessively or unbearably.

Example: The noise from the construction site was insupportably loud, making it hard to concentrate.

insurability

IPA: /ɪnˈʃʊərəˌbɪlɪti/

KK: /ɪnˈʃʊrəbɪlɪti/

noun

Definition: The quality or condition that allows something to be covered by insurance, meaning an insurance company is willing to provide a policy for it.

Example: The insurability of the property was assessed before the insurance policy was issued.
